Constitutive Law

This MPM material as a hyperelastic material. The pressure in the liquid is found from the Tait equation:

      [math]\displaystyle{ V(P,T) = V(0,T)\left[1 - C \ln\left(1+{P\over B(T)}\right)\right] }[/math]
